随着移动互联网的快速发展,移动应用程序的需求也越来越大。作为一个移动应用程序开发者,做好开发流程显得尤为关键。本文将详细介绍深泽app程序开发流程,其中包括需求分析、UI设计、编码实现、测试调试、发布和运维等环节,旨在帮助开发者更好地掌握开发过程,并开发出更符合用户需求的优质应用。
1. 需求分析环节
在进行程序开发之前,首先需要对需求进行分析。需求分析环节是整个开发流程的第一步,也是最为关键的一步。需求分析可以说是开发者与客户之间沟通的桥梁,只有明确了用户需求,才能最大程度地满足用户的期望。在需求分析的时候,需要客户提供明确的需求规格说明书,以此来进行需求分析。在分析的过程中,重点关注的是客户的问题和要求,需要经过梳理和总结,转化为开发者所需要的文档形式,以便于后续操作。
2. UI设计环节
UI设计是需要吸引用户注意力的关键步骤。在UI设计环节中,主要是针对需求进行界面模拟。首先,需要了解用户的需求,考虑到用户在什么样的环境下会使用,以及哪些UI对于用户来说会更加友好和直观,然后设计出相应的界面模拟。在UI设计之后,需要客户进行确认,以提供更好的用户体验。
3. 编码实现环节
编码实现是开发者进行的最主要工作。这一环节一般需要完成以下几个步骤:首先是编写框架代码,框架代码是整个程序的骨架,是一些通用的模块和公共部分的集合。然后就是编写具体功能代码,根据需求分析和UI设计,逐步开发出每一个具体功能模块。编码实现是需要认真细致地进行,每个模块需要经过严格的测试和检测,确保代码的正确性和可靠性。
4. 测试调试环节
测试调试环节是确保开发结果真正可用的关键环节。在测试调试环节中,需要进行模拟测试、单元测试、整体联调等测试工作,检测出程序中隐藏的问题以及错误,并进行及时的修复。同时,还需要对程序进行性能测试,以测试程序的稳定性和响应速度是否符合用户要求。
5. 发布和运维环节
在测试调试环节成功完成之后,就可以进行发布上线。整个发布和运维环节一般包括以下几个方面:程序打包,发布上线,测试运行,故障排查,以及更新维护等。需要注意的是,在程序发布之后,还需要进行数据统计和分析工作,以及对用户反馈的问题进行及时的处理和解决。
本文详细介绍了深泽app程序开发流程,其中包括需求分析、UI设计、编码实现、测试调试、发布和运维等环节。对于移动应用程序开发者来说,要想成功地开发出符合用户需求的优秀应用,理解和掌握程序开发流程显得尤为重要。相信本文对于开发者们有所启发。
随着移动互联网的不断发展,移动APP已经成为人们日常生活中必需的工具,其中深泽市也不例外。本文将详细介绍深泽APP程序开发的流程,包括需求调研、UI设计、环境搭建、开发与测试、发布上线等内容。
1. 需求调研阶段
在深泽APP程序开发的需求调研阶段,需要充分了解用户需求和市场竞争情况。需要收集必要的信息,例如应用目的、功能需求、用户画像、竞品调研等,根据这些信息进行需求分析。需求调研的主要目的是了解用户需求和提出开发的核心功能,并且明确了目标用户和应用结构,在后续的开发中起到指导作用。
2. UI设计阶段
在深泽APP程序开发的UI设计阶段,需根据需求分析结果,制定设计方案并进行界面实现。设计的过程中应注意趋向简约、易用、美观的原则,使用户可以快速有效地实现自己的功能需求。并且通过对UI的设计,可以更好地向用户传达产品的品牌、定位和特色。
3. 环境搭建阶段
在深泽APP程序开发的环境搭建阶段,需要进行项目的环境配置,包括编码工具、开发框架、服务器环境等。此外还需对数据采集、存储、传输、安全性等问题进行设计、搭建。在搭建的过程中要注意其可扩展性和可维护性。
4. 开发与测试阶段
在深泽APP程序开发的开发与测试阶段,需要基于需求分析和UI设计,开发相应的功能模块,以及与数据库交互的后台模块。在开发的同时,需要进行适当的测试,比如单元测试、集成测试等。测试的目标是保证软件质量,发现并修复潜在的BUG,保证应用能够更好地运行。
5. 发布上线阶段
在深泽APP程序开发的发布上线阶段,需要通过应用商店等渠道发布应用程序,同时需要关注市场的反馈并根据反馈进行相应的调整。此外还需要维护应用程序的更新、数据安全等问题。发布上线后,还需要进行运营和推广,增加用户量。
综上所述,深泽APP程序开发的流程包括需求调研、UI设计、环境搭建、开发与测试、发布上线五个阶段。每个阶段都对应着不同的任务和工作,需要全面的规划和安排,才能保证开发的高质量和效率。而且随着人们对移动APP需求的不断增加,APP开发也会逐渐变得更加重要和关注。